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Capitol View Manor Apartments

What is a cheap apartment in Capitol View Manor?

A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Capitol View Manor is under $1,035.

What is the price of a cheap apartment in Capitol View Manor?

The cheapest apartment in Capitol View Manor is 506 McWilliams Rd SE which is listed at $610, while the average apartment in Capitol View Manor costs $1,535.

What types of apartments are the cheapest in Capitol View Manor?

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 1,032 regular apartments in Capitol View Manor that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.

How do the prices of cheap apartments compare to the average apartment in Capitol View Manor?

Cheap apartments in Capitol View Manor have an average cost of $478 which is $1,057 cheaper than the average rent for all rentals in Capitol View Manor.
